Description

📡 Elevate Your Internet Game!

  • NEXT GEN SPEED - Experience lightning-fast Wi-Fi 6 speeds of up to 2402 Mbps on 5 GHz and 574 Mbps on 2.4 GHz, perfect for seamless streaming and gaming.
  • SMART COVERAGE - Equipped with 4 high-gain antennas and Beamforming technology, enjoy expansive Wi-Fi coverage throughout your home.
  • COOL PERFORMANCE - Innovative cooling design prevents overheating, maintaining optimal performance even in demanding environments.
  • POWER EFFICIENCY - Target Wake Time technology enhances battery life for connected devices, ensuring they stay powered longer.
  • VOICE CONTROL READY - Easily manage your network with Alexa compatibility, making your smart home even smarter.

The TP-Link Dual-Band AX3000 Wi-Fi 6 Router Archer AX55 delivers next-gen gigabit speeds, extensive coverage, and robust security features, making it the ideal choice for modern homes. With support for multiple devices and smart home integration, it ensures a seamless online experience for all your streaming, gaming, and browsing needs.

great router, hardware switch for wifi signal shutoff

This is a very popular router for many reasons. It is easy to install, configure, and use, is reliable, has a good track record, performs well, and looks good.It also has one other feature which is very rare in routers these days, and that is a hard-wired switch to shut off the wifi radios. Now, I know that most people love and drool all over themselves because of wifi, but I don't really care for it. I don't like adding even more RF radiation to my environment, and I prefer the security of wired circuits. Yeah, I know I'm old school, but that doesn't make my reasons for avoiding wifi any less true.I like the physical switch because software switches can be compromised more easily. A physical switch requires a physical presence to engage the switch. It can't be compromised from an online or otherwise software based attack.On some occassions, I have to use wifi (phone updates, etc.), so I like having the option to turn it on when needed. This is the only router I have found which has that capability. I think it is stupid that others don't have this capability. When I have used the wifi, it has worked well.I found setup very easy with plenty of instruction available online. It was instatnly compatible with my Spectrum cable modem, and I have have absolutely no issues with it in about a year of use. I cannot speak to the extra security features, as I also have a hard-wired cuttoff switch to air gap the router from the modem when not in use. I also turn the router off when not being used for long periods of time.The display LEDs are very simple and make it quite easy to monitor the status of the router, its connection to computers, its connetion to the modem, and the on or off status of the wifi radios. Simple and effective.I have just bought another one on sale for future use in creating an internal network which will not connect to the internet.I find it to be well designed, functional, and so far pretty much trouble free. Your mileage may vary.If any US company wants to compete with TP-Link for making a really great router, they would do well to study the design of this router. And, for Heaven's sake, put mechanical switches in for critical functions like shutting off various radios like wifi and bluetooth.Good job, TP-Link. I highly recommend this router. (Possible devious backdoors notwithstanding, IF they even exist).

Great upgrade

What a great way to update an outdated combo modem router. I’ve experienced very slow performance with my 8+ year old Arris 3.0 unit. After much research, adding a separate router appeared to be the way to go. I found this TP-Link Dual Band model on sale that had terrific reviews. While not a computer neofile I haven’t dealt much with setting up routers and modems and I was hesitant about doing so. The reviews made it sound easy. The directions and process was even easier than I expected and I was up and running in no time. My speed has doubled and there are no issues with interference with the old system and modem. The only thing remaining was logging all my devices into the new network which was easy and without any problems. This router saved me hundreds of dollars and substantially upgraded my network’s performance.
